[javascript] Velocity.js를 사용하면서 주의해야 할 점은?

Velocity.js는 JavaScript를 사용하여 웹 애니메이션을 만들 수 있게 해주는 라이브러리로, 사용자 경험을 향상시키는 데 도움이 됩니다. 하지만 Velocity.js를 사용할 때 몇 가지 주의할 점이 있습니다.

1. 성능에 영향을 줄 수 있음

Velocity.js는 여러 동작을 동시에 처리하여 애니메이션을 부드럽게 만들 수 있도록 설계되었습니다. 하지만 이러한 복잡한 기능은 무거운 작업으로 작용하여 성능에 영향을 줄 수 있습니다. 따라서, 애니메이션의 양을 줄이고 최적화된 애니메이션을 만들어야 합니다.

2. 자원 관리

애니메이션을 다수 개 만들 경우, 메모리 부족 현상이 발생할 수 있습니다. 각각의 애니메이션이 자원을 많이 사용하게 되므로, 메모리 누수와 같은 문제를 방지하기 위해 주의해야 합니다.

3. 브라우저 호환성

Velocity.js는 대부분의 최신 웹 브라우저에서 잘 작동하지만, 오래된 브라우저와의 호환성에 있어 문제가 있을 수 있습니다. 따라서, 프로젝트에서 Velocity.js의 사용 여부를 결정할 때 브라우저 호환성을 고려해야 합니다.

Velocity.js를 사용하면서 이러한 주의사항을 염두에 두고 개발하면, 보다 원활한 경험을 제공할 수 있을 것입니다.

참고 자료